Fisher-Price Music Player
Overview
Fisher-Price Music Player is a software program developed by Fisher-Price. During setup, the program creates a startup registration point in Windows in order to automatically start when any user boots the PC. The setup package generally installs about 16 files and is usually about 15.11 MB (15,847,219 bytes). Relative to the overall usage of users who have this installed on their PCs, most are running Windows 7 (SP1) and Windows Vista (SP2). While about 81% of users of Fisher-Price Music Player come from the United States, it is also popular in Canada and France.

How do I remove Fisher-Price Music Player?
You can uninstall Fisher-Price Music Player from your computer by using the Add/Remove Program feature in the Window's Control Panel.
- On the Start menu (for Windows 8, right-click the screen's bottom-left corner), click Control Panel, and then, under Programs, do one of the following:
- Windows Vista/7/8/10: Click Uninstall a Program.
- Windows XP: Click Add or Remove Programs.
- When you find the program Fisher-Price Music Player, click it, and then do one of the following:
- Windows Vista/7/8/10: Click Uninstall.
- Windows XP: Click the Remove or Change/Remove tab (to the right of the program).
- Follow the prompts. A progress bar shows you how long it will take to remove Fisher-Price Music Player.
